#0dcacf h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0dcacf is composed of 5.1% red, 79.2%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.7% cyan, 2.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 181.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#0dcacf color hex could be obtained by blending #1affff with #00959f.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

● #0dcacf color description : Strong cyan.
The hexadecimal color #0dcacf has RGB values of R:13, G:202,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 903887.
